The global ecosystem for visual AI is a dynamic and multifaceted sector, composed of a complex interplay of hardware, software, and services that are collectively driving innovation and adoption. The AI Image Recognition Market is not a monolithic entity but is best understood by deconstructing it into its core segments, each representing a distinct area of technological development and commercial activity. The most fundamental segmentation is by component, which is typically divided into three pillars: hardware, software, and services. A second critical segmentation is by deployment model, which distinguishes between solutions deployed in the cloud and those operating at the "edge" on local devices. Further segmentation can be based on the specific technology or task, such as object detection, facial recognition, pattern recognition, or optical character recognition (OCR). The market is also analyzed by its application across a wide range of end-user industries, including healthcare, retail, automotive, and security. Understanding these distinct segments is essential for appreciating the market's complex structure and the diverse opportunities it presents for innovation and investment across its intricate value chain.

Elaborating on the core components, the hardware segment forms the physical foundation upon which all image recognition capabilities are built. This includes the powerful Graphics Processing Units (GPUs) from companies like NVIDIA, which are the workhorses for training deep learning models, as well as a new generation of specialized AI accelerators and vision processing units (VPUs) designed for efficient inference. The software segment represents the intelligence layer and is where much of the market's value is currently concentrated. This includes the deep learning frameworks (like TensorFlow and PyTorch), pre-trained models, Application Programming Interfaces (APIs) offered by cloud providers, and complete software development kits (SDKs) that allow developers to integrate visual AI into their applications. The services segment provides the crucial human expertise needed to deploy these complex solutions. This includes data labeling and annotation services to prepare training data, system integration and consulting to deploy the technology within enterprise environments, and the development of custom AI models tailored to a client's specific needs, creating a robust and interdependent ecosystem.

The choice of deployment model—cloud versus edge—represents a critical strategic decision that is dictated by the requirements of the specific use case. Cloud-based image recognition, offered as a service by giants like Amazon Web Services (AWS), Google Cloud, and Microsoft Azure, provides immense scalability, access to the most powerful and up-to-date models, and a pay-as-you-go pricing structure. This model is ideal for applications that can tolerate some latency and require the analysis of massive image archives, such as social media content moderation or large-scale product categorization. In contrast, edge-based deployment involves running the AI models directly on local devices, such as smartphones, smart cameras, drones, or industrial robots. The primary advantages of the edge are extremely low latency, which is critical for real-time applications like autonomous driving, enhanced data privacy and security, as sensitive images do not need to be sent to the cloud, and the ability to operate in environments with limited or no internet connectivity. A growing trend is the hybrid approach, which combines the strengths of both models.
